A typical 7 kW residential system in Oklahoma costs $17,052 before the federal tax credit and $11,936 after. With 5.2 peak sun hours per day, the system produces approximately 10,629 kWh annually, saving an estimated $1,701/year. The payback period is approximately 7 years.

Net Metering in Oklahoma

Limited - OG&E offers net metering at avoided cost

State Incentives & Tax Credits

Federal ITC (30%)

Save $5,116 on a 7 kW system. Available through 2032.

Oklahoma State Incentive

No state solar tax credit or rebate
